Yzmcms的系统函数和db操作类的方法集合

max 获取最大值

extract数组提取键名为变量

过滤函数

addslashes

htmlspecialchars

自带:safe_data

lastsql获取表执行语句

where数组条件

insert添加数据

insert_all批量添加

delete删除

update更新

select查询多条结果

find查询单条数据

one查询一个数据的一个字段

join连接查询

query自定义sql

fetch_array返回一维数组

fetch_all 返回二维数组

geterr获取错误提示

total 获取记录行数

get_primary获取数据表主键

list_tables获取数据库所有表

get_fields获取 表字段

table_exists检查表是否存在

field_exists检查字段是否存在

version返回服务器版本

close关闭数据库连接

connect开启数据库连接

get_seo_suffix获取系统seo后缀

get_config获取系统配置

get_site_url获取站点首页url

get_site_seo获取站点seo

get_content_url获取内容页url

page_content单页调用

sendmail发送邮件

ismobile判断是否手机访问

file_icon返回附件类型图标

adver广告调用

tag_url生成tag链接url

D('tag_content')->alias('a')->field('id,tag')->join('yzmcms_tag AS b ON a.tagid=b.id')->where("modelid=$modelid AND aid=$id")->order('id ASC')->limit($limit)->select();

tag附表和主表联合查询

mobile_url获取手机端内容页url

get_thumb获取缩率图

select_category获取栏目select

down_remote_img下载远程图

update_attachment更新附件

delete_attachment删除附件

get_siteid获取站点id

is_childid判断是否存在子栏目

get_category获取栏目信息

get_category获取栏目名称

get_childcat获取子栏目信息

get_location获取当前位置

get_model根据modelid获取model信息

get_default_model获取当前站点的默认模型

get_content_keyword获取内容关键字

get_comment_total获取内容评论数

get_groupinfo获取组别信息

get_groupname获取组别名称

get_memberavatar回去会员头像

get_urlrule获取url规则

get_memberinfo获取用户所有信息

$member = isset($member) ? $member : D('member');

$memberinfo = $member->field('username,regdate,lastdate,lastip,loginnum,email,groupid,amount,experience,point,status,vip,overduedate,email_status')->where(array('userid' => $userid))->find();

$member_detail = isset($member_detail) ? $member_detail : D('member_detail');

$data = $member_detail->where(array('userid' => $userid))->find();

$memberinfo = array_merge($memberinfo, $data); 会员主副表信息结合

array_merge合并数组,如果两个或更多个数组元素有相同的键名,则最后的元素会覆盖其他元素。

content_total 获取内容总数






























联系我们

在线咨询:点击这里给我发消息

邮件:w420220301@qq.com